I make the same observations : I found many Chrysidid (and Eumeninae) in May to June or negin July too (in north east of France, as Besançon).
The Chrysid that I view in summer (between half of July to half August) are : Hedychrum and Hedychridium, some Chrysis (analis, illigeri).
